图像拼接技术:从配准到融合

4星 · 超过85%的资源 需积分: 10 336 下载量 17 浏览量 更新于2024-08-02 7 收藏 447KB DOC 举报
"图像拼接算法及实现" 图像拼接技术是一种将多张有重叠区域的图像通过特定算法对齐、融合,最终生成一张全景或大视角图像的技术。这项技术在诸如摄影测量、计算机视觉、遥感图像处理、医学图像分析以及计算机图形学等领域具有广泛的实用价值。它能有效地整合多张图像的信息,提供更全面、清晰的视图。 图像拼接过程通常包括三个主要步骤:图像获取、图像配准和图像合成。首先,图像获取阶段涉及拍摄或收集多张覆盖同一场景但视角略有不同的图像。接着,图像配准是关键步骤,其目的是找到每张图像之间的对应关系,确保它们能够精确地对齐。这一步通常涉及到特征点检测和匹配,以便确定图像间的相对位置和姿态。 基于特征的图像配准算法是常用的一种方法,其中Harris角点检测算法被广泛用于寻找图像中的稳定特征点。然而,原始的Harris角点检测可能存在速度慢和精度不高的问题。因此,本文提出了对Harris角点检测算法的改进,以提升特征点提取的效率和准确性。 在改进的Harris角点检测基础上,使用归一化互相关(NCC)作为相似性度量,通过双向最大相关系数匹配来初步确定特征点对。然而,这种匹配可能会引入伪特征点对,因此引入RANSAC算法来去除这些错误匹配。RANSAC通过随机采样和一致性检验来确定最可能的正确匹配对,从而实现特征点的精确配准。 最后,利用精确匹配的特征点对进行图像的几何校正和配准,完成图像的拼接。这种方法的优势在于其较强的适应性,即使在面临重复纹理、大旋转角度等挑战性条件时,也能保持良好的配准效果。 图像拼接算法的研究对于提高图像处理的自动化水平和精度至关重要,特别是在处理大规模、高分辨率图像数据时,有效的图像拼接技术能够极大地拓展人类观察和分析复杂场景的能力。本文提出的算法不仅提供了理论框架,还展示了在实际应用中的潜力,对于推动相关领域的技术发展具有重要意义。